emerging Giants in‌ china’s AI Chip ⁣Landscape

In‌ recent years, ⁢China’s AI chip industry has‌ witnessed a surge of innovation, with several⁤ companies emerging as formidable ⁣players in the global market. These firms are not only focusing on ⁢enhancing computational power but are also striving ⁢to create ‍chips that cater specifically to the unique ​demands of artificial intelligence applications. Among these rising stars, a few have distinguished themselves through their ‌cutting-edge ​technology and strategic​ partnerships.

Huawei’s HiSilicon has been at the forefront of‌ this transformation, leveraging⁣ its extensive​ experience in telecommunications⁤ to⁢ develop‌ AI chips‍ that power‍ a range of​ devices, from​ smartphones to data centers. ⁣The company’s⁤ Ascend series of chips is designed to accelerate⁣ AI workloads,making them⁣ a popular choice for enterprises looking to harness the power of machine learning and deep learning. With a commitment to research and development, Huawei ‌continues to push the boundaries⁤ of what is possible in AI chip technology.

Alibaba’s Pingtouge, ⁤another key player, has ⁢made significant‍ strides ‍with its Hanguang 800 chip, wich ‍is tailored ‌for AI inference tasks. This chip⁤ has​ been ⁢instrumental in enhancing the performance of ⁤Alibaba’s cloud services,allowing⁤ for⁤ faster⁣ processing of ‍vast amounts of data. By​ integrating AI capabilities​ into its cloud infrastructure, Alibaba is not only ‌improving its own services but also ​providing ​businesses with ‍the tools thay need‍ to innovate and compete in⁣ a data-driven world.

additionally, Bitmain, primarily known for its cryptocurrency mining hardware, has ventured into the ‌AI⁣ chip market with its Sophon series.⁣ These chips are designed to ‍handle ⁤complex AI algorithms, making them suitable for applications in​ various sectors,⁤ including finance and​ healthcare. ‍As the demand ⁢for AI ⁣solutions ​continues to grow, Bitmain’s foray into this ⁣space⁣ highlights the versatility and potential of AI chips beyond ‍their customary uses.

Q&A

  1. Which companies ‍are the leading AI chip manufacturers in China?

    Some‍ of the prominent companies producing ‌AI chips in⁣ China include:

    • Huawei – ⁤Known‍ for its Ascend series of AI chips.
    • Alibaba – Develops the Hanguang⁢ 800 chip for cloud computing and AI tasks.
    • Baidu ⁤- Produces the Kunlun AI⁤ chip for various applications.
    • Cambricon ​ – ⁣Specializes in AI processors for ‍cloud and edge⁤ computing.
  2. What types of AI chips are ‍being developed⁢ in china?

    Chinese companies⁣ are focusing on several types of AI chips, including:

    • ASICs (Application-Specific⁢ Integrated Circuits) – Designed for specific tasks, such as deep learning.
    • GPUs (Graphics Processing Units) – Used for parallel processing in ⁢AI‌ applications.
    • FPGAs (Field-Programmable Gate Arrays) ⁤ – Flexible chips that can be programmed‌ for ⁤various⁢ AI tasks.
  3. How ​does ⁣the U.S.-China trade relationship affect AI chip production?

    The‌ trade relationship has⁤ significant implications, including:

    • Export Restrictions – The U.S. has ‍imposed restrictions ​on certain‌ technologies, impacting ​Chinese companies’ access to⁢ advanced chip ⁣manufacturing​ equipment.
    • Investment Challenges – ⁣Increased⁢ scrutiny on investments in Chinese⁢ tech firms may‍ hinder⁣ funding for AI ​chip development.
    • Innovation Pressure – chinese ‌companies are motivated to innovate independently to reduce ⁤reliance on foreign technology.
